Description

Freak out your friends with this spooky (and tasty!) snack.

Ingredients

Procedures

  1. Peel the cooled eggs and slice them in half the long way.
  2. Scoop out the yolks into a bowl and mash them up.
  3. Mix in the mayonnaise, mustard, and salt.
  4. Stir in a few drops of green food coloring.
  5. Spoon the mixture into the center of the egg halves.
  6. Place a slice of olive on top of each half.
  7. Dip a toothpick into red food coloring and then use it to draw lines on the eggs as shown. Now you eggs look like creepy eyeballs.
